About
The Centre for Development of Advanced Computing (C-DAC) is the premier R&D organization of the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ology (MeitY) for carrying out R&D in IT, electronics and associated areas. Different areas of C-DAC had originated at different times, many of which came out as a result of identification of opportunities. The C-DAC is committed to nation building and is the first Indian government agency that has expanded it training horizons globally, extending its high quality training to country like Cambodia, Belarus, Dominican Republic Ghaza, Armenia, Kazakhstan, Mauritius, Myanmar, Seychelles, Tajikistan, Tanzania, Uzbekistan, etc. The C-DAC offers its various training programmers through its own training centre located at Bengaluru, Chennai, Hydrabad, Kolkata, Mohali, Noida, Pune and Thiruvananthapuram as well as through its network of authorized training centre spread across country. Various activities under the umbrella of C-DAC’s education and training programmes like PG Diploma programmes, formal education programmes, faculty development programmes, cooperate training programmes and education technologies.
